This afternoon I finally soloed in my RV-8, N8812T, after the torture of watching it sit in my hangar for 2 months while I got my tailwheel endorsement and transition training.
The takeoff was perfect, the 30-minute first flight was great, and my approach to landing was spot on... but the landing itself was not a thing of beauty, I'm afraid. I see a lot of pattern work in my future. Fortunately, the only thing I damaged was my pride.
Thanks to all who helped me segue to this new and exciting place in my flying career: 5G Aviation for the tailwheel endorsement, Alex De Dominicis for my RV transition training, Roy Geer my ferry pilot, and the gentlemen who spent 3.5 years of their lives producing this beautiful aircraft.
My RV grin is quite wide right now!
